Overview

DevOps shouldn't require a dedicated platform team.

Continuous integration and continuous delivery promise faster releases and higher quality-but for small teams and solo builders, DevOps tooling often feels overwhelming and overengineered. This book shows how to build simple, reliable CI/CD pipelines that run largely on autopilot.

The DevOps AutoPilot is a practical guide to designing lean DevOps workflows that prioritize automation, clarity, and maintainability-without enterprise-level complexity.


What You'll Learn in This Book
  • Core DevOps concepts without unnecessary jargon

  • Designing CI/CD pipelines for small teams

  • Automating testing, builds, and deployments

  • Choosing the right level of tooling for your scale

  • Reducing manual steps and deployment risk

  • Monitoring pipelines and handling failures gracefully

  • Growing your DevOps setup without rewriting everything

The focus is on practical automation, not DevOps theater.


Who This Book Is For

This guide is ideal for:

  • Small engineering teams

  • Solopreneurs and indie developers

  • Startup engineers and founders

  • Full-stack developers managing deployments

  • Teams without dedicated DevOps specialists

Basic familiarity with software development workflows is recommended.


Why Small Teams Need a Different DevOps Approach

Most DevOps advice assumes:

  • Large teams

  • Dedicated infrastructure engineers

  • Complex organizational processes

Small teams need:

  • Simplicity

  • Automation that just works

  • Low maintenance overhead

  • Clear failure modes

This book teaches you how to apply DevOps principles proportionally, so automation supports your work instead of slowing it down.
